« get me outta code hell

hsmusic-wiki - HSMusic - static wiki software cataloguing collaborative creation
about summary refs log tree commit diff
AgeCommit message (Collapse)Author
38 hourscontent: crap lol(quasar) nebula
38 hourscontent: generateContentContentHeading(quasar) nebula
38 hourscss: make code.filename in image details a bit less bright(quasar) nebula
38 hourschecks: filterReferenceErrors: check artworkData(quasar) nebula
Maybe jank, since it doesn't dig into objects nicely(?) the way that reportContentTextErrors does, but...
43 hourscontent: generateArtistGroupContributionsInfo: filter zero count(quasar) nebula
43 hoursdata: Track.countInArtistTotals, Album.countTracksInArtistTotals(quasar) nebula
46 hourscss: code.filename uwa(quasar) nebula
46 hourscontent: listArtistsByContributions: counting rules(quasar) nebula
46 hourscontent: gAIP, generateArtistGroupContributionsInfo: counting rules(quasar) nebula
46 hoursdata: various counting rules(quasar) nebula
47 hourssugar: make accumulateSum set-aware(quasar) nebula
47 hourssugar: make withEntries map-aware(quasar) nebula
47 hoursdata: {Track,Artwork,Contribution}.groups(quasar) nebula
Just inherited, for easy access.
48 hoursdata: Contribution.countInDurationTotals: false without duration(quasar) nebula
Including with zero duration!
48 hoursdata: Contribution: interface with thing for "count in totals"(quasar) nebula
5 dayscontent: generateCoverArtwork: fix color processing(quasar) nebula
6 daysdata: ContentEntry: accessKind needs accessDate, default 'accessed'(quasar) nebula
6 daysfind: indicate which letters mismatch capitalization(quasar) nebula
8 daysfind: report miscapitalizations(quasar) nebula
Man, this is overdue.
11 daysdata: Artwork.artistContribs: fix own contribs missing thingProperty(quasar) nebula
11 dayscontent: fix language.typicallyLowerCase intent, add heuristics(quasar) nebula
11 dayscontent, css: brought-over main release commentary in own box(quasar) nebula
11 dayscontent: generateTrackArtistCommentarySection: cut secrelease drop(quasar) nebula
11 dayscontent: generateTrackArtistCommentarySection: curr above main(quasar) nebula
11 dayscontent: gAIPArtworksChunkItem: sneak artwork labels in here(quasar) nebula
11 daysdata: Language.typicallyLowerCase(quasar) nebula
Total bullshit. Sorry!
13 dayscontent: generateFlashInfoPage: fix doubling commentary(quasar) nebula
2025-05-28content: don't absorb punctuation in origin details(quasar) nebula
2025-05-28checks: reportContentTextErrors: check artworks(quasar) nebula
we could just check artworkData but it's probably nicer summaries if we check 'em as a sub-shape
2025-05-28checks: reportContentTextErrors: factor out checkShapeEntries(quasar) nebula
...and check non-array values
2025-05-28content, data, css: extra details -> origin details(quasar) nebula
2025-05-28content, css: gAIPArtworksChunkItem: extra details(quasar) nebula
sorry for bad html markup
2025-05-28content, css: gCAOriginDetails: extra details(quasar) nebula
sorry for bad html markup
2025-05-28data: Artwork.extraDetails(quasar) nebula
2025-05-28content, data: LyricsEntry.originDetailS(quasar) nebula
2025-05-27content: specify eslint cwd(quasar) nebula
2025-05-27eslint: drop .eslintrc.json(quasar) nebula
2025-05-27eslint: config cleanup(quasar) nebula
2025-05-27eslint, upd8: no-constant-condition -> no-constant-binary-expression(quasar) nebula
2025-05-27eslint, sugar: accumulateSum: fix bad nullish check(quasar) nebula
2025-05-27eslint, client: hoverable-tooltip: fix bad event access(quasar) nebula
and use domEvent more everywhere
2025-05-27eslint: make use of optional catch binding more often(quasar) nebula
2025-05-27eslint: basic eslint 8 -> 9(quasar) nebula
2025-05-27eslint: nontrivial fixes(quasar) nebula
2025-05-27eslint: disable a couple rules(quasar) nebula
2025-05-27eslint: trivial fixes(quasar) nebula
2025-05-27remove npm run dev, add npm run lint(quasar) nebula
2025-05-27content: wiki wallpaper parts(quasar) nebula
2025-05-27thumbs: getExpectedImagePaths: wiki wallpaper parts(quasar) nebula
2025-05-27data: WikiInfo.wallpaper{Style,Parts}(quasar) nebula
also tidy field order